PERSONALIA
 
Name:  Andrews, Eric William
Date of birth: Unknown
Nationality:  British
BIOGRAPHY: 
Service number: C/MX51732.
     
CROIX DE GUERRE (1939-1945)
Unit: H.M.S. Holmes
Action: Citation:
"Whilst his ship was engaged in Allied Naval Operations in Normandy and under enemy submarine attack, Mr Andrews did not hesitate in retrieving two armed anti-submarine, depth charge detonators, jarred loose from their housing, prior to firing of said depth charges. This was carried out whilst the ship was under attack and the enemy was engaged with no regard for his own safety and at great personal risk.
His prompt action saved his ship from serious damage and many of the ships crew from, certain injury or death”.
Details: Through Bulletin No. 631, received with silver star. Divisional order.
